隨著人們生活水平日益提高,各種數(shù)字設(shè)備都成為了大家日常生活中必不可少的工具,例如手機(jī)、電腦以及相機(jī)等等。這些設(shè)備帶來(lái)了方便的同時(shí),也讓人們可以記錄生活中美好的瞬間。要制作一個(gè)相冊(cè)帶視頻的軟件,這需要掌握相應(yīng)的技能和知識(shí)。下面,讓我們來(lái)了解一下具體的制作方法:
1.確定軟件功能及操作流程
在進(jìn)行軟件制作之前,首先要明確軟件的功能及用戶群體,以及軟件用戶體驗(yàn)的設(shè)計(jì)。通過市場(chǎng)調(diào)研和用戶反饋,了解用戶真正需要的功能,以及整個(gè)操作流程。要保證用戶能夠快速上手,流程簡(jiǎn)單,才能讓軟件獲得更多的用戶。
2.選擇操作系統(tǒng)及開發(fā)工具
根據(jù)軟件定位和用戶需求,選擇合適的操作系統(tǒng)和開發(fā)工具。例如,如果目標(biāo)用戶群體主要是蘋果手機(jī)用戶,那么就應(yīng)該選擇iOS操作系統(tǒng),并采用Xcode進(jìn)行開發(fā)。對(duì)于安卓用戶,可以選擇AndroidStudio和Java語(yǔ)言進(jìn)行開發(fā)。
3.進(jìn)行UI設(shè)計(jì)和界面開發(fā)
進(jìn)行軟件的UI設(shè)計(jì)和界面開發(fā),力求簡(jiǎn)潔美觀、易于操作。對(duì)于圖片和視頻的處理、播放等功能進(jìn)行處理,采用合適的UI元素,并考慮不同屏幕分辨率的適配。同時(shí)也要考慮到用戶體驗(yàn),讓用戶操作變得更加輕松愉快。界面設(shè)計(jì)還應(yīng)該具有一定的可擴(kuò)展性,在未來(lái)加入新的功能時(shí),能夠順利進(jìn)行擴(kuò)展。
4.實(shí)現(xiàn)相冊(cè)管理和視頻播放功能
實(shí)現(xiàn)相冊(cè)管理和視頻播放功能是整個(gè)軟件制作的核心,應(yīng)該細(xì)致考慮。對(duì)于相冊(cè)管理,應(yīng)該考慮到創(chuàng)建、刪除、編輯、分享、備份等基本功能,同時(shí)還要實(shí)現(xiàn)對(duì)不同類型照片的處理,如連拍、慢動(dòng)作等。對(duì)于視頻播放功能,要考慮到流暢性、清晰度、音質(zhì)等體驗(yàn)問題。
5.增加社交功能,加強(qiáng)用戶互動(dòng)
對(duì)于相冊(cè)帶視頻的軟件來(lái)說,社交功能的添加可以加強(qiáng)用戶之間的互動(dòng),吸引更多的用戶使用。例如,可以添加朋友圈分享、點(diǎn)贊評(píng)論等功能。同時(shí),還可以添加相冊(cè)智能識(shí)別、人臉識(shí)別等功能,提高整個(gè)軟件的價(jià)值。
6.進(jìn)行測(cè)試和上線
在完成軟件開發(fā)后,進(jìn)行相關(guān)測(cè)試,確保軟件穩(wěn)定、流暢。通過發(fā)布測(cè)試版,可以獲取更多用戶的反饋,對(duì)軟件進(jìn)行優(yōu)化。優(yōu)化完畢后,就可以在應(yīng)用商店進(jìn)行正式上線,讓更多的用戶下載體驗(yàn)。
在整個(gè)相冊(cè)帶視頻軟件制作過程中,需要加強(qiáng)自身開發(fā)及自學(xué)能力,不斷優(yōu)化自身的技能,將軟件做得更好。當(dāng)然,要想軟件做出來(lái),即使做的不好都需要對(duì)自己的努力和辛苦工作給予肯定。希望本文對(duì)大家有所啟發(fā),讓創(chuàng)作更加富有創(chuàng)造力與活力。